Odisha FC assistant coach Kino Sanchez believes his team is training towards solving their defensive problems as they take on Mumbai City FC in match 48 of the Hero Indian Super League (ISL) 2021-22 at Tilak Maidan Stadium, Vasco da Gama on Monday.

Odisha FC are seventh in the league table with 10 points in eight matches. The club has three wins, one draw and four loses. They are one point behind Chennaiyin FC and only a win away from climbing into the top four.

Odisha FC lost 6-1 to Hyderabad FC in the last match. After an evenly contested first half, OFC conceded four goals in the second half.

Ahead of Odisha FC’s clash against Mumbai City FC, assistant coach Sanchez and midfielder Liridon Krasiniqi addressed the media during the official pre-match press conference.

Here are the excerpts from Sanchez’s press conference.

What are your thoughts on Mumbai City FC?

Sanchez: They are leading the table. They are a strong team who have good players. They know the style of football they play. But we have analysed them and know some points which will help us in the match.

What’s your take on the defensive lapses happening frequently?

Sanchez: We are aware of it. And we are training to solve these situations. But of course there have been some individual players that have cost us. We can’t blame them because it's the coaches first. We are sure we are going to make it.

Here are the excerpts from Krasinqi’s press conference.

How has your experience in Hero ISL been?

Krasiniqi: So far few things have surprised me. The vision all the clubs have. It's been positive.

Do you think you’ve been unfortunate when it comes to scoring goals?

Krasiniqi: Yeah but I am not a typical goalscorer. I bring different things to the table. If I get a goal here and there then that’s good. The most important thing is getting the three points for the team.

How’s the team morale after the last game?

Krasiniqi: It’s good. Sometimes, these things (6-1 loss to HFC) happen in football but we are going to step up and try to react fast in a positive way.
